Taxon

Parupeneus barberinoides

(Bleeker, 1852) Species

Animalia > Chordata > Teleostei > Mulliformes > Mullidae > Parupeneus

WoRMS: 277810 NCBI: 586843 Open in mapper Explore occurrences

Datasets

Child taxa